EPL: Arteta admits title race ‘difficult’ with Arsenal five points behind Liverpool

Arsenal manager Mikel Arteta has admitted it would be “difficult” for his team in the title race.

Arteta was speaking after their 1-1 draw with Manchester City in the Premier League on Sunday.

The Gunners went behind early to an Erling Haaland strike before Gabriel Martinelli stepped off the bench to grab a late equaliser.

The result means Arsenal have 10 points, five fewer than Liverpool, who have won all five matches so far.

Arteta said, “We cannot control that. They win every match.

“It’s going to be very difficult, but if we play at this level, like we did against Manchester City, we will be fine.”
